<p>Note to all readers&#8230;and I need to make the speckled laminate issue an FAQ because I constantly get the question: No one makes it anymore. Discontinued by the last maker just three years ago, alas. And I believe, but I need to verify, that the technology to make it is no longer even in use. Requires &#8216;sandwiching,&#8217; while now everyone &#8216;laser prints.&#8217;</p>

<blockquote><p>Hi there, I am searching for some gold fleck/white formica.  Do you know of any? I use it in my instrument making. I have contacted Formica and found out that they are no longer making it. I have been collecting this Formica for years and find it from folks doing renos.  I make banjos and use it for the fingerboard surface.</p>
<p>I live in Toronto&#8230;I have had over 10 counter tops shipped:) They can be cut into shipping sizes&#8230; I only need 20&#8243; lengths..Yeah it feels good to recycle the material.. As long as it is not scratched up I can use it&#8230; I have a way of removing it from the counter board,</p>
